**CI note: catalog cache invalidation (Shopmere)** — Pipeline went red because the catalog cache in Shopmere wasn't invalidated after the price-tier migration; stale SKUs leaked into integration tests. Fix bumps the cache epoch on schema change rather than TTL expiry. Reviewer: confirm the epoch bump fires in the migration hook, not the app layer. The failing run traces to the token below.

session token of kagup-hahaf = htk3_2b8

# Data Stores — Reset Flow Revamp

The revamped password reset flow in Quillgate splits state across two stores. Short-lived reset tokens sit in the ephemeral cache and expire after fifteen minutes; audit events and throttle counters persist in the primary relational store. Plugin authors should never write tokens directly — use the issued hooks instead. Read access to throttle counters is available for rate-display plugins via the reporting replica. To connect your local test harness to that replica, use the connection string below.

database URL for bahop-yagep: mssql://sildor_svc:35ha7jz@db-fb6d.nelvrodyn.example:5432/casath

Vendor note: Brightlark Systems, who host our build agents for the Pinefold pipeline, confirmed the clock skew we flagged last sprint. Some agents drift up to 40 seconds, which is why the artifact timestamps in your diff look out of order — not a code bug. They're rolling out NTP fixes across the fleet by Friday, so hold off on any timestamp-based workarounds in the review. If you spot skew beyond a minute, flag it to their platform desk directly.

escalation mailbox, kaweg-kahif: druwyn.sordor@nelvroworks.corp

Release checklist — Crumbleton Bakery ordering app. Verify the order-cutoff rule fires at 14:00 local shop time, not UTC; last release shipped with the timezone inverted and custom cakes were accepted overnight. Confirm the cutoff banner renders on both the web storefront and the kiosk view before sign-off. Record the verified build token directly beneath this item.

build token for tajeg-bajep: htk14_409ba9df6b8acb